Geofencing is a digital know-how that establishes virtual boundaries around a particular geographical area. It's like drawing an invisible fence on a map around a place, akin to a coffee store, a park or an entire neighborhood. This expertise monitors gadgets like smartphones - which rely on GPS, WiFi or cellular information - as they enter or exit these outlined areas. It additionally tracks radio-frequency identification (RFID) tags (compact devices that transmit information wirelessly like contactless car keys) as they move throughout these digital boundaries.

A retailer selects a geographical location around their retailer to set up the geofence, inputting geographical coordinates into software to stipulate this invisible boundary. Customers must grant location entry on their smartphones for the geofencing to be effective. These permissions ensure the system can precisely detect the gadget's location. As a buyer approaches the shop, the geofencing system screens their smartphone's location in relation to the geofenced geographical location. Crossing into this area triggers the system to acknowledge the shopper's entry based on the continuous location data supplied by their smartphone. This entry into the geofence prompts a predefined action, comparable to sending a push notification to the shopper's smartphone.


In this retail scenario, the motion could be a notification containing a promotional message or a particular low cost provide designed to interact the client by offering worth when they are close to the store. The client receives the notification on their smartphone, letting them know a promotion or discount has been delivered on to their machine. This timely and placement-particular engagement can considerably enhance the customer's expertise, probably leading to increased foot visitors to the shop and higher sales conversions. Home automation techniques use geofencing to adjust settings primarily based on the residents' location. As an illustration, heating or travel security tracker air conditioning can be turned on as a resident approaches residence, making certain the surroundings is comfy upon arrival. Similarly, lights can be programmed to show off routinely when the home is empty, contributing to power conservation. Enhanced dwelling security is another utility. Security cameras, pet tracking device alarms and lights might be activated or deactivated primarily based on the homeowners' presence, as detected by their smartphones. This ensures that security measures are in place when the home is unoccupied, offering peace of thoughts to residents.
